1. Philosophy & ethics of (general) health
More general than philosophy & ethics of mental health, philosophy & ethics of (general) health inform the module called "People and their Environment" (also known as block 2) that medical (MBChB) and dental (BChD) students in their 2nd year of undergraduate studies follow. See the Block Book (i.e. course guide) for more details. This module is directed by Prof CW van Staden in collaboration with other personnel from the Faculty of Health Sciences including personnel associated to the Division of Philosophy & Ethics of Mental Health .
Prof CW van Staden coordinates the training in health ethics for the Faculty of Health Sciences.
2. Psychiatry and the ethics of psychiatry (undergraduate)
Personnel associated with the Division of Philosophy and Ethics of Mental Health are involved in clinical training and lecturing of medical students in psychiatry and the ethics of psychiatry.
3. Registrars in psychiatry
Personnel associated with the Division of Philosophy and Ethics of Mental Health are involved in clinical training and lecturing to registrars in psychiatry and psychotherapy towards the MMed(Psych) degree and the Fellowship in Psychiatry of the Colleges of Medicine of South Africa (FCPsych(SA)). Prof CW van Staden chairs the Postgraduate Training Committee of the Department of Psychiatry.
